Adamu Mohammed, MBBS
State Project Coordinator, Nigeria State Health Investment Project (NSHIP), Bauchi State Primary Healthcare Development Agency, Nigeria
adambauchi@yahoo.com

I was born on 12th May 1980 in Bauchi, Bauchi State. I graduated from Bayero University Kano with a Bachelor of Medicine,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S) in 2011. I am now at the final stage of my dissertation writing towards a Masters Degree in Public Health from the same University. I attended many trainings and workshops on assisted vaginal delivery, surgical skills for casualties of Arm conflicts, maternal mortality review, HIV care, Health sector Budgeting, Performance Based Financing, research ethics and North East Rehabilitation. I also participated in the development of Project Implementation Manual and User’s manual for the Nigeria State Health Investment Project Additional Financing. As a maternal and child health Champion (PACFaH Champion) I supported a Non Governmental Organization (Community Health Research Initiative) to pay advocacy visits to policy makers in Bauchi State towards increase in health budgetary allocations to Health sector and creating budgetary lines to maternal and child health activities. I am currently supporting the Bauchi State Ministry of women affairs towards awareness campaigns on reducing Gender Based Violence in Bauchi State. All these are in addition to my primary responsibilities of coordinating the activities of Nigeria State Health Investment Project in Bauchi State.

I speak Hausa and English Languages.
